package com.google.dart.engine.internal.search.pattern;
import com.google.dart.engine.element.Element;
import com.google.dart.engine.search.MatchQuality;
import com.google.dart.engine.search.SearchPattern;
import java.util.regex.Pattern;
/**
* Instances of the class <code>RegularExpressionSearchPattern</code> implement a search pattern
* that matches elements whose name matches a given regular expression.
*
* @coverage dart.engine.search
*/
public class RegularExpressionSearchPattern implements SearchPattern {
/**
* The regular expression pattern that matching elements must match.
*/
private Pattern pattern;
/**
* Initialize a newly created search pattern to match elements whose names begin with the given
* prefix.
*
* @param regularExpression the regular expression that matching elements must match
* @param caseSensitive {@code true} if a case sensitive match is to be performed
*/
public RegularExpressionSearchPattern(String regularExpression, boolean caseSensitive) {
pattern = Pattern.compile(regularExpression, caseSensitive ? 0 : Pattern.CASE_INSENSITIVE);
}
@Override
public MatchQuality matches(Element element) {
if (element == null) {
return null;
}
String name = element.getDisplayName();
if (name == null) {
return null;
}
if (pattern.matcher(name).matches()) {
return MatchQuality.EXACT;
}
return null;
}
}
